Have you ever heard of Mérieli You are standing in a charming town that once belonged to a powerful abbey. Mérieli is a quaint town nestled near the Oise River, just north of Paris. While a peaceful village today, it holds a rich history. It is said that the town grew from two trails, one connecting L’Isle-Adam to Méry-sur-Oise and the other leading to Villiers-Adam. Over the centuries, the town witnessed kings and prelates traveling to a nearby abbey. The abbey itself is not just a religious structure but it is a grand monument. The ruins of the abbey, Notre-Dame-du-Val, tell stories of a bygone era. This abbey is the oldest one in the entire Val-d’Oise region. The ruins, a testament to its existence, stand on the edge of the beautiful forest of L’Isle-Adam. Today, the abbey’s legacy continues to thrive in the very heart of Mérieli, echoing through the ancient walls of the abbey and the cobblestone streets of the town. Visitors can still see the remains of the abbey today, including the monks’ building and the north gallery of the cloister. The ruins serve as a reminder of the town’s history and the legacy of the abbey that once stood here.
